Just considered changing (for a cheaper plan) and now have learned to appreciate BendigoTelco

published

I have been with them for over a year and never had a problem. I then found a plan which I thought was better value. Discovered what the lack of customer service looks like, so decided to stay
Their service has declined a bit - they used to be open till 8 pm weekdays and Saturday morning, now it is only 8.30am and 5.30pm, Mon - Fri. but at least it IS possible to talk to a human

Shocking overcharges

published

I’ve been with bendigo telco mobile broadband for a few months. Everything worked fine until I went over my data limit. Excessive overcharges and a 2 - 4 delay so way of knowing where you’re at with the data usage. I was overcharged 6 times but did not receive any warning until I had gone away on holiday 5 days after I had left my house. When I called to complain they were very rude and pretty much hung up on me. Terrible and insidious service. I will change my service next month.

Poor product and even worse service

published

The NBN wifi is not unusable between 11pm and 7am and Netflix wont even work at any time of the day or night. The wifi constantly drops out To the point that you can’t even write an email. Staff blamed the constant cutting out on NBN or the fact that it’s wifi and that’s normal. This isn’t even the worst part. Call times at any time of the day are a minimum 20 minutes up to an hour. What is worst is their cancellation process which takes 2 weeks although they say it only up to 3 business days (lies). They blame the slow process on me and drew it out over 2 weeks then sent me a bill for a full month. Save your time and money and do not even look at this company.
